Excerpts from "Directory of Churches, Missions, and Religious Institutions of Tennessee: Knox County, Knoxville" The Tennessee Historical Records Survey, Work Projects Administration |
PRESBYTERIAN BODIES:
CUMBERLAND PRESBYTERIAN CHURCH
Boards, Publications & Institutions:
| Name & Location (as of 1941) | Name of Executive (as of 1941) |
|
General Assembly 117 Eighth Ave., S Nashville, Tennessee |
Rev.
Leonard L. Thomas, Moderator Rev. Dan W. Fooks, Stated Clerk & Treasurer |
| Board of Trustees of the General Assembly | Rev. Dan W. Fooks, Secretary |
|
Cumberland Presbyterian Publishing House 117 Eighth Ave S. Nashville, Tennessee |
C.C. Brock, Manager |
| Cumberland Crusader | Rev. Thomas Campbell, Editor |
| The Cumberland Presbyterian | Rev. O. A. Barbee, Editor |
| The Missionary Messenger | Rev. Haspell M. Miller, Editor |
|
Bethel College McKenzie, Tennessee |
Rev. Ewell K. Reagin, President |
| Board of Education | Rev. James W. Stiles, President |
| East Tennessee Synod | Rev. A. R. Gourley, Moderator |
Knoxville Presbytery:
Rev. J. Frank Waller, Moderator
| Status (1941) | Name & Location of
Church or Institution |
Date Organized | Name of Pastor or Executive (1941) |
| Active | Beaver Creek Church Clinton Pike |
1863 | Rev. Lowell C. Bromley |
| Active | Choto Church Early and Choto Roads |
1894 | Rev. Paul Matlock |
| Active | First Church 629 N. Broadway |
1885 | Rev. Haskell M. Miller |
| Active | Marietta Church Marietta Church Road |
1838 | Rev. W. Ernest Hedgecock |
| Active | Union Church Smith Road |
1860 | Rev. John E. Dickson |
| Active | Virtue Church Evans and Virtue Roads |
1887 | Rev. John E. Dickson |
| Defunct | Concord Church Second St., Concord |
1870-1906 | Rev. John M. Alexander |
| Defunct | West Emory Church West Emory Church Road Concord |
1824-1906 |
Missions:
| Status (1941) | Name & Location of
Church or Institution |
Date Organized | Name of Pastor or Executive (1941) |
| Active | Bethel Chapel
Mission O'possum Road |
1933 | Rev. W. Ernest Hedgecock |
